Summary
Whether you are in the oil & gas, chemical processing or food & beverage industries (to name a few), foam can be a real source of frustration and reduce the effectiveness of your measurement system. Attend our Foam in the Field webinar, and you will leave with a strong foundation for how level technologies perform in foam.
During the webinar, you’ll learn:
- How choosing the right level device can enable productivity improvements as well as mitigate costs related to maintenance and overfill fines.
- What the pros and cons of popular level technologies are and their ability to cut through foam and also monitor foam levels
- Why a multi-technology approach is often the best answer for the variety of applications present in most chemical processing plants
Please join us for this brief, 45-minute webinar, and leave with a strong foundation for how level technologies work in foam.
